Scooty of a youth from Pune was stolen. To get it back, he is appealing to the thief in a unique way. The young man says that this scooter is the last memento of his late mother. Abhay Chougule, in his post on Instagram, said that his black Activa was stolen near the statue of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j from Kothrud area of Pune on the day of Dussehra. After a thorough search of the surrounding area, they lodged a complaint with the police, but the scooter has not been recovered yet.
Chougule said the scooter his mother bought before she died has great sentimental value to him. According to media reports, his mother died three months ago after a long battle with cancer. Therefore, for the young man this scooter is not just a means of transportation but it is also one of his last connections with his mother.
Chougule also lost his father to COVID-19 two years ago. Chougule shared his story in Marathi on social media. He wrote, “My black Activa MH14BZ6036 was stolen on Dussehra day. This is my last memory of my mother. Please help me find it.” He has also shared his phone number and ID. He captioned the post, “Please help me find my black Activa MH14BZ6036.

Abhay Chougule also promised that he would buy the man a new two-wheeler if he returned his mother’s scooter.
